Jimi Hendrix, one of the most innovative and important musicians of the 20th century, was an early adopter of the electric guitar’s revolutionary potential.

Hendrix pioneered a new genre by fusing fuzz, feedback, and controlled distortion. Jimi Hendrix’s spectacular climb in the music industry in just four short years is nothing short of miraculous, considering he could neither read nor write music.

Many contemporary musicians, from George Clinton and Miles Davis to Steve Vai and Jonny Lang, have been influenced by his musical vocabulary.

In the summer of 1958, Al spent five dollars to buy a used acoustic guitar from a friend for Jimmy. Jimmy quickly followed suit and became a member of his first band, The Velvetones.

Jimmy stayed with the group for three months before deciding to leave to explore other interests. Next summer, Al went out and bought Jimi a Supro Ozark 1560S, which he utilized in The Rocking Kings.

Jimmy Enlisted In The Army In 1961 And Was Awarded The

“Screaming Eagles” Patch For The Paratroop Division In November 1962.

Jimmy and Billy Cox, bassist and drummer respectively, established The King Casuals while stationed at Fort Campbell in Kentucky.

After being medically discharged from the military after suffering an injury during a parachute drop, Jimmy went by the name Jimmy James and started working as a session guitarist.

Ike and Tina Turner, Sam Cooke, the Isley Brothers, and Little Richard were just a few of the big names that Jimmy had shared the stage with by the end of 1965.

Jimmy left Little Richard’s band to start his own, Jimmy James and the Blue Flames, where instead of playing rhythm guitar he would play lead.

Over The Second Half Of 1965 And The Early Half Of 1966,

Jimmy Performed At Several Smaller Venues In Greenwich Village. In July, While At Caf Wha?,

he ran met Animals bassist Chas Chandler. After seeing Jimmy play again in September 1966, Chandler signed him to a deal that would send him to London to start a new band.

Axis: Bold As Love was Hendrix’s next release after Are You Experienced. By 1968, Hendrix was spending more time than ever before at the studio’s consoles, fine-tuning his sound with each turn of the knob and flip of the switch.

When Jimi Hendrix returned to the United States, he established his own recording facility in New York City called Electric Lady Studios.

This work served as inspiration for his most labor-intensive album to date, Electric Ladyland, which was released on two vinyl records.

The Experience disbanded in 1969 after being worn down by traveling and recording commitments during 1968.

Jimi Hendrix Matured As A Person And Musician Throughout The Summer Of 1969.

At the Woodstock Music & Art Festival in August of 1969, Jimi collaborated with a ragtag group of musicians to perform as Gypsy Sun & Rainbows. Other members of the group included Mitch Mitchell, Billy Cox, Juma Sultan, and Jerry Velez.

The crowd at Woodstock was riled up by the renegade rendition of “Star Spangled Banner” that was performed during the performance.

Also debuting in 1969 was the groundbreaking trio of Jimi Hendrix (guitar), Billy Cox (bass), and Electric Flag’s Buddy Miles (drums).

On December 31, 1969, and January 1, 1970, this trio began a run of four New Year’s Eve concerts as the Band of Gypsys.

The seminal Band of Gypsys album came out in the middle of 1970, and in 1999, an enhanced version of the album Hendrix: Live at the Fillmore East was released.

The Jimi Hendrix Experience Reformed As A Trio Consisting Of Jimi,

Drummer Mitch Mitchell, And Bassist Billy Cox As 1970 Continued.

The band has been hard at work in the studio, laying down tracks for a new double album that will likely be named First Rays of the New Rising Sun.

Due to his rigorous worldwide touring schedule and untimely death on September 18, 1970, Hendrix was unable to see this musical vision through to completion.

Because to the efforts of Hendrix’s family and the album’s original studio engineer, Eddie Kramer, the album’s intended recordings were finally released in 1997 under the title First Rays Of The New Rising Sun.
